Understanding Cargo Storage Containers

Cargo storage containers, typically understood as shipping containers, are big, robust units designed to assist in the transportation and storage of goods. They are mainly made from steel and have specific standardized dimensions, making them stackable and simple to transport via ship, truck, or train.

Kinds Of Cargo Storage Containers

Cargo containers come in different sizes and setups, each catering to specific requirements. Below is a breakdown of the most typical kinds of containers:

Type of ContainerDimensions (L x W x H)FeaturesTypical Uses
Requirement Dry Container20' x 8' x 8.5' (6.06 m x 2.44 m x 2.59 m)Weatherproof, protectedGeneral cargo, furniture
High Cube Container40' x 8' x 9.5' (12.19 m x 2.44 m x 2.89 m)Extra height for extra cargoBulky products, equipment
Refrigerated Container20' x 8' x 8.5' (6.06 m x 2.44 m x 2.59 m)Temperature control for disposable itemsFood, pharmaceuticals
Open Top Container20' x 8' x 8.5' (6.06 m x 2.44 m x 2.59 m)Open top for high cargo and versatilityHeavy equipment, wood
Flat Rack Container20' or 40' (6.06 m or 12.19 m)No sides or roofing system, fit for large loadsEquipment, big devices
Tunnel Container20' x 8' x 8.5' (6.06 m x 2.44 m x 2.59 m)Two entry/exit points, suitable for fast accessWarehousing, logistics

Advantages of Using Cargo Storage Containers

  1. Security: Built from durable steel, cargo containers are resistant to theft and vandalism. Numerous containers come equipped with lock mechanisms for included security.

  2. Weather Resistance: Designed to sustain extreme climate condition, cargo containers protect their contents from rain, wind, and extreme temperatures.

  3. Cost-Effectiveness: Renting or buying a used shipping container can be considerably more affordable than traditional self-storage units, specifically for long-term requirements.

  4. Versatility: Cargo containers can serve different purposes, from mobile offices to pop-up retail areas, making them suitable for different industries.

  5. Portability: Containers can be easily carried, whether throughout long ranges by means of freight or locally by truck, permitting versatile storage solutions.

  6. Eco-Friendly Options: Reusing shipping containers for storage or construction can be a sustainable alternative compared to traditional building products.

Choosing the Right Container

Picking the right cargo storage container requires mindful consideration of different factors. Some vital elements to remember include:

  1. Purpose: Define what you plan to use the container for-- storage, transport, residential, or industrial functions?

  2. Size: Match the container's dimensions to your particular requirements. Think about future development and whether a larger size might be needed.

  3. Condition: Decide between new or used containers. New containers use greater resilience, while used ones might be more cost-efficient.

  4. Accessibility: Think about how often you will access the container and whether ease of access is a concern.

  5. Place: Determine where the container will be put and inspect for any local regulations or zoning limitations.
